Guandu Temple, Taipei Introduction
Guandu Temple in Taipei City has a history of over 300 years and is dedicated to Ma Zu, the Goddess of the Sea. It is the oldest Mazu temple in northern Taiwan. In addition to worshipping Ma Zu and other deities, visitors can also admire many precious historical relics and the rich architectural artistry of the temple complex. Located at the intersection of the Datu and Guanyin mountains and along the confluence of the Tamsui River and Keelung River, the scenic beauty is breathtaking.
